What is an HSRP Number Plate?

An HSRP (High Security Registration Plate) is a standardized number plate made of aluminum and equipped with advanced security features. These include a chromium-based hologram, a laser-etched serial number, and a non-removable snap lock. These features help prevent vehicle theft and duplication of number plates.

HSRP plates are designed to bring uniformity across all vehicles in India, ensuring that every registered vehicle follows a consistent format.

Why Old Vehicles Need HSRP Plates

Many vehicles registered before 2019 were issued traditional number plates without modern security features. To improve safety and reduce illegal activities, authorities made it compulsory for these vehicles to switch to HSRP plates.

Here are key reasons why upgrading is important:

  • Compliance with government regulations

  • Enhanced vehicle security

  • Reduced chances of theft or misuse

  • Easy identification by traffic authorities

Failure to install HSRP plates may result in fines or penalties during traffic checks.

Benefits of HSRP Number Plates

Switching to HSRP plates offers multiple advantages beyond legal compliance:

  • Tamper-proof design: Prevents easy removal or replacement

  • Unique identification: Each plate has a laser code linked to the vehicle

  • Durability: Aluminum plates last longer than traditional ones

  • Nationwide standardization: Same format across all states

These features make HSRP plates a reliable and secure choice for vehicle owners.

Documents Required

While applying online, you typically need:

  • Vehicle Registration Certificate (RC)

  • Engine number

  • Chassis number

  • Valid contact details

Make sure all information is accurate to avoid delays in processing.

Installation Process

Once your booking is confirmed, you need to visit the selected center or wait for home installation (if available). The plate is fixed using non-removable snap locks to ensure it cannot be tampered with.

The process usually takes only a few minutes, and your vehicle will be fully compliant afterward.
